OVERVIEW
The South African Shippers' Council (Council) serves as a representative body of Cargo Owners in Southern Africa. The objective of this document is to provide a summary of the formal view of the Council regarding specific matters concerning its role on behalf of its members.
In terms of its objectives, the Council has taken a decision to pursue only matters of principle. It will therefore not involve itself in any commercial relationship between a shipper and its logistics service providers, other than where such relationship implies a matter of principle, not only to the specific shipper, but also to shippers in general.
The Council's objective, in the broadest sense, is to represent the interests of Members throughout the total supply chain, exclusive of logistics matters related to people. This representation of interests has a bearing on the members as cargo owners inclusive of their internal transport and storage of products and materials.
Members of The Council may be any natural or legal person that carries on business in and is a user of logistics - related services, in the context of transport, storage, handling, packaging and logistics support services, and qualifies in terms of an involvement in the total supply chain. These organizations through the performance of business, services and/or tasks, transport or perform logistics services irrespective of whether these services are in house services or third party provided services.
